Best Mount Morris Public Preschools (2026)

For the 2026 school year, there is 1 public preschool serving 217 students in Mount Morris, MI.
Mount Morris, MI public preschools have a diversity score of 0.58, which is equal to the Michigan public preschool average of 0.58.
Minority enrollment is 41% of the student body (majority Black), which is more than the Michigan public preschool average of 39% (majority Black).
